Western Empire (Ascot Race 5 No. 12)
This three-year-old gelding has only had two starts and has placed both times. He debuted for 0.05, 4.14 lengths over 1100m at Northam on 25 October, then kept finding for a close 2nd in the Listed Fairetha Stakes over 1400m at Ascot on 7 November. With William Pike riding and Grant and Alana Williams training he looks ready for his first win.

Magical Dream (Ascot Race 6 No. 12):
This Dream Ahead filly has had three wins and a place from five starts. She was well back and ran on out wide for 0.4, 2.09 lengths 3rd in the Listed Burgess Queen Stakes over 1400m at Ascot on 3 November, then came from last to finish 1.95 lengths 6th in the Group 3 WA Champion Fillies Stakes over 1600m at Ascot on 14 November. Her final 400m sectional was very good and she looks worth an each-way bet here.

Flower Of War (Ascot Race 7 No. 1):
This five-year-old War Chant mare is the early favourite in the Listed Jungle Mist Classic over 1200m. She faded for 2.71 lengths 7th in the Listed RS Crawford Stakes over 1000m at Ascot on 17 October, then battled evenly for 2.5 lengths 8th in the Group 3 Prince Of Wales Stakes over 1000m at Ascot on 31 October. She does not seem to have found the form of previous campaigns and others offer greater value.
